Okay, Okay, Enough Talk, How Much Do I Need to Save?

How Much Does It Cost To Build A Barndominium In Pennsylvania Image 2

Alright, alright, settle down there Mr./Ms. Impatient. Here's a ballpark figure to get you started: The average cost to build a barndominium in Pennsylvania falls somewhere between $65 and $160 per square foot. So, for a 2,000 square foot barndominium, you could be looking at a range of $130,000 to $320,000. But remember, this is just an estimate!

Bonus Round: Barndominium FAQs

  1. How to Save Money on My Barndominium? Consider a barndominium kit, which can be cheaper than custom construction. Focus on essential features and avoid luxury upgrades during the initial build.
  2. How to Find a Reputable Barndominium Builder in PA? Get recommendations from friends, family, or local contractors. Check online reviews and ask for references.
  3. How Long Does it Take to Build a Barndominium? Generally, barndominiums can be built faster than traditional homes, with construction times ranging from 3 to 6 months.
  4. How Do I Finance My Barndominium? Talk to your bank or a lender who specializes in construction loans. Be prepared to provide detailed plans and cost estimates.
